Unreal EngineはEpic Games社によって開発されたゲームエンジンで、リアルタイム3Dグラフィックスの描写や高度な物理シミュレーションを行うことができる強力な開発ツールです。今ではゲーム開発だけでなく、映画、アニメーション、建築、シミュレーションなど多岐にわたる分野で活用されています。
フォトリアルな仮想環境を作成できるUnreal Engineの概要や特徴、将来性、そして学習するためのサイト情報などをまとめました。
Unreal engine概要
Unreal Engineはフォトリアルなビジュアル、開発者向けの高度なカスタマイズ機能、強力な物理シミュレーションエンジンを特徴としています。また、リアルタイムでの高品質なレンダリングと、複数プラットフォーム向けに対応できる柔軟性を持っています。
また、プログラミングに不慣れな開発者でも、ブループリントと呼ばれるビジュアルスクリプトシステムを使って簡単にゲームやアプリケーションを作成できます。
Unreal Engineのシェア
ゲームエンジン市場において、Unreal Engineは大手のゲームスタジオや映画制作で高いシェアを誇っており、特にフォトリアルなグラフィックスを必要とするプロジェクトで広く使用されています。Unityと並んで2大ゲームエンジンとしての地位を確立しています。シェアとしては総合的に見ると、3D,3Dや携帯などを含めてUnityのシェアが多いですが、フォトリアルな画像が強みのUnreal EngineはPC市場だけで見るとUnityを逆転しています。
ただ、Unreal Engineは高機能である反面、ハードウェアのシステム要件が高く、学習コストも高い点が課題とされています。また、日本語の解説資料がまだ少ないため、活用にあたっては海外からの情報も収集しなければなりません。
そのため、リソースが大規模なプロジェクトに向いていたり、日本語での資料はUnityの方が多いことから、学習のし易さや、小規模な開発チームや軽量なアプリケーション制作はUnityの方が適している場合があります。
Unreal Engineのライセンス価格
Unreal Engineは基本的に無料で使用できます。
ただし、商用プロジェクトにおいて収益が1億円を超える場合は、その収益の5%をロイヤルティとしてEpic Games社に支払う必要があります。
また、特定のライセンス形態ではロイヤルティ免除やカスタマイズが可能です。
Unreal Engineの将来性
Unreal Engineの将来性は非常に高いとされており、たとえば、映画『スター・ウォーズ』シリーズの一部や、フォートナイトなどのゲームでも使用されています。
Unreal Engineはゲーム業界、映画やアニメーション制作、建築ビジュアライゼーション、自動車業界のデザインシミュレーションなどの多岐にわたる分野で強みを発揮しています。特にフォトリアルなビジュアライゼーションやリアルタイムレンダリングを必要とする分野で高く評価されています。
さらにUnreal Engine 5では、LumenやNaniteといった次世代技術が導入され、その可能性は多くの新興分野で利用が拡大しており、進化は続いています。
3DCADとの連携
Unreal EngineはCADデータをインポートしてリアルタイムでレンダリングすることができ、設計データを活用したインタラクティブなシミュレーションやビジュアライゼーションを作成するのに適していることから、これまでの3DCADのデータが多い分野でもUnrel Engineの可能性は拡大していきます。
Datasmithを使ってCADデータをUnreal Engine内へスムーズに変換・活用することができます。
Twinmotionとの連携
Unreal Engineは高度なカスタマイズや複雑なプロジェクトに対応できるフル機能の開発環境である一方、TwinmotionもEpic Game社が提供しており、Unreal Engineをベースにした使いやすいアーキテクチャビジュアライゼーションツールであり、特に簡単な操作で建築ビジュアライゼーションを作成したいユーザーに向けて開発されています。
TwinmotionはUnreal Engineをベースにしているため、プロジェクトの移行がスムーズに行えます。Twinmotionで作成したプロジェクトをUnreal Engineにインポートし、さらに高度なカスタマイズや機能追加を行うことが可能です。
UEFN(Unreal Editor for Fortnite)での新規ビジネス
UEFN(Unreal Editor for Fortnite)は多くの人が利用しているFortnite内でカスタムコンテンツやゲームを作成するために使用でき、Epic Games社のサポートの下でクリエイティブなコンテンツを制作することができます。
UEFN(Unreal Editor for Fortnite)の利用は無料で提供されており、ハードウェア面での負担も無料です。
UEFNの将来性としては、今後もフォートナイトのユーザーコミュニティを活性化し、クリエイターが自身のゲームやコンテンツを広めるプラットフォームとして成長していくと考えられており、Fortniteの人気とコミュニティの規模を活かして、さらなるコンテンツ開発の可能性が期待されていいることから、UEFNを学ぶことによりクリエイタや企業双方での新たなビジネスチャンスが生まれます。
UEFN(Unreal Edir for Fortnite)の詳細は下記URLを参照下さい
UEFN公式サイト: https://store.epicgames.com/ja/p/fortnite–uefn
Unreal Engineを学べるお勧めのスクール一覧
【e-Learning】TECH STADIUM(テックスタジアム)
【対面受講】コンピー塾
【eーLearning】Training Camp
Unreal Engineに関するお勧め書籍一覧
日本語によるUnreal Engineに関する書籍を集めました。色々な書籍からUnreal Engineの知識を伸ばしていきましょう。